Key concepts students will learn:
- •
Global warming is defined as a rise in Earth's temperature that lasts for a decade or longer.
- •
Greenhouse gases like carbon dioxide, methane, and nitrous oxide trap heat in the atmosphere.
- •
Burning fossil fuels for industry and transportation is a major source of greenhouse gas emissions, contributing to 70-80% of total emissions.
